MPC (Multiparti Hesaplama) ve Kriptografi

Grimner

Adanmış Üye
28 Mar 2020
6,308
4,727
a3b2jeo.png


2tm7oT.png

Giriş

Merhaba, bugünkü konumuzda MPC (Multiparti Hesaplama)'yi anlatacağım.
Umarım hoşunuza gider, iyi okumalar dilerim!

2tm7oT.png

ovca0xc.gif

ZE81l3.png


27bb5er.png


Multiparti Hesaplama (MPC)

1. MPC nedir?

Multiparti Hesaplama (MPC), birden fazla güvenilmeyen tarafın işbirliği yaparak, gizli verileri paylaşmadan hesaplama yapmasını sağlayan bir protokoldür.
Güvenlik ve gizlilik sağlarken, her bir tarafın gizli verileri korunur ve sonuçlar yalnızca belirlenen hedefe açıklanır.


2. MPC'nin Temel Prensipleri

Multiparti Hesaplama (MPC) temel prensipleri, güvenilir paylaşım, güvenli hesaplama ve sonuçların güvenli bir şekilde birleştirilmesini içerir.
Katılımcılar, gizli verilerini paylaşır ve güvenli protokollerle işlemler yaparlar ancak tek bir katılımcı tek başına tüm bilgilere erişemez.
Sonuçlar, her katılımcının bilgisine göre güvenli bir şekilde birleştirilir.


3. MPC'nin Amacı ve Avantajları

Multiparti Hesaplama (MPC)'nin amacı, birden fazla taraf arasında veri işlemenin gizliliğini korumaktır.
Bu, tarafların kendi girdilerini paylaşmadan bile işlem yapabileceği anlamına gelir.
MPC'nin avantajları arasında veri gizliliği, dağıtılmış işbirliği ve güvenli veri işleme bulunur.


4. MPC Hesaplama Protokolleri ve Çeşitleri

Multiparti hesaplama protokolleri, birden fazla tarafın gizli verilerini paylaşarak belirli hesaplama sonuçlarını elde etmeyi sağlayan yöntemlerdir.
Örnek protokoller arasında Yatay ve Dikey Bölümleme, Garbled Devreler ve Güvenilir Üçüncü Taraf Protokolleri bulunur.
Her biri farklı güvenlik ve performans özelliklerine sahiptir.


ZE81l3.png


nse4i6x.png


MPC ve Kriptografi Arasındaki İlişki

1. MPC'nin Kriptografiyle İlişkisi

Multiparti Hesaplama (MPC), kriptografinin güvenlik ve gizlilik gereksinimlerini karşılamak için kullanılır.
MPC, kriptografik tekniklerle bir araya gelerek, birden fazla tarafın verilerini işleyebileceği güvenli bir ortam sağlar.
Bu, veri analizi gibi işlemlerin gerçekleştirilirken herhangi bir tarafın diğerlerinin verilerine erişimini engeller.


2. Kriptografik Protokollerin MPC ile Nasıl Entegre Edilebileceği

Kriptografik protokoller, MPC ile entegre edilerek güvenli hesaplama sağlanır.
Protokoller, güvenli çoğullama, oy verme gibi işlemlerde paylaşılan veriler üzerinde şifreleme ve paylaşım yöntemleriyle kullanılır.
MPC, bu protokolleri kullanarak taraflar arasında veri gizliliğini ve güvenliği sağlar.


3. MPC'nin Kriptografiye Katkıları ve Kullanım Alanları

MPC, kriptografiye güçlü bir katkı sağlar ve çeşitli kullanım alanlarına yayılır.
Veri gizliliği ve bütünlüğünü korurken birden fazla taraf arasında güvenilir hesaplama yapılmasını sağlar.
Finansal işlemlerden sağlık sektörüne, seçim sistemlerine kadar geniş bir yelpazede kullanılır, özellikle veri paylaşımı ve işbirliği gerektiren alanlarda etkilidir.


ZE81l3.png


d7j1e07.png


Gizlilik ve Güvenlik

1. MPC'nin Gizlilik ve Güvenlik Sağlama Yöntemleri

MPC'nin gizlilik ve güvenlik sağlama yöntemleri, verilerin her katılımcı tarafından tamamen görünmeden işlenmesini sağlar.
Şifreleme ve dağıtık hesaplama yöntemleri kullanarak, katılımcıların verileri paylaşmadan işbirliği yapmalarını sağlar.
Bu sayede, veri gizliliği ve bütünlüğü korunur.


2. Kriptografik Algoritmaların MPC İçindeki Rolü

Kriptografik algoritmalar, Multiparti Hesaplama (MPC) içinde güvenli iletişim ve hesaplama süreçlerini sağlamak için kullanılır.
Bu algoritmalar, veri gizliliğini ve bütünlüğünü korurken, MPC protokollerinde güvenli paylaşım, hesaplama ve sonuçların doğruluğunu sağlar.
Örnek algoritmalar arasında AES, RSA, ve ElGamal bulunur.


3. Veri Gizliliği ve Bütünlüğü için MPC'nin Katkıları

MPC, veri gizliliği ve bütünlüğü için önemli bir katkı sağlar.
Veriler, güvenli hesaplama protokolleri kullanılarak parçalara ayrılır ve paylaşılır.
Her bir katılımcı sadece kendi parçasına erişebilir, böylece veri gizliliği korunur.
Ayrıca, dağıtılmış doğrulama yöntemleri bütünlüğü sağlar, verilerin değiştirilmesini önler.


ZE81l3.png


9c7tjw1.png


Uygulama Alanları

1. MPC'nin Kullanıldığı Pratik Alanlar

Multiparti Hesaplama (MPC), özel veri güvenliği gerektiren birçok alanda kullanılır.
Finansal sektörde ödeme sistemleri, sağlıkta hasta verileri, seçim sistemlerinde oy sayımı gibi alanlarda MPC,
veri gizliliğini ve bütünlüğünü sağlamak için yaygın olarak kullanılır.


2. MPC'nin Finans, Sağlık, Seçim Sistemleri Gibi Sektörlerdeki Uygulamaları

MPC'nin finans, sağlık ve seçim sistemleri gibi sektörlerdeki uygulamaları, hassas verilerin paylaşımı gerektiren alanlarda önemli rol oynar.
Finans sektöründe, güvenli çoklu imza protokolleriyle kullanıcıların dijital varlıklarını korur.
Sağlık sektöründe, MPC hasta verilerinin gizliliğini sağlar.
Seçim sistemlerinde ise, oy sayımı ve sonuçların güvenliğini artırır.


3. Gerçek Hayatta MPC ve Kriptografi Kullanım Örnekleri

Gerçek hayatta MPC ve kriptografi, bankacılık sektöründe müşteri verilerinin korunması, sağlık sektöründe hastaların gizliliğinin sağlanması,
ve seçim sistemlerinde oy verme süreçlerinin güvenliği gibi alanlarda kullanılır.

Örneğin, finans kuruluşları, çok taraflı hesaplama kullanarak müşteri verilerini korurken,
sağlık kuruluşları da hastaların kişisel bilgilerini gizli tutmak için kriptografik yöntemlerden faydalanır.


ZE81l3.png


am0g1ey.png


Mevcut Zorluklar ve Gelecek İmkanlar

1. MPC ve Kriptografi Alanında Mevcut Zorluklar

MPC ve kriptografi alanında karşılaşılan mevcut zorluklar, güvenlik, hesaplama maliyetleri ve ölçeklenebilirlik ile ilgili.
Güvenlik, bilgi sızıntısı ve saldırılara karşı korunmayı gerektirirken, hesaplama maliyetleri ve ölçeklenebilirlik, büyük veri setlerinin işlenmesinde performansı etkiler.
Bu zorlukların üstesinden gelmek için yeni algoritmalar ve protokoller geliştirilmekte.


2. Gelecekte MPC ve Kriptografi Arasındaki İlişkinin Nasıl Gelişebileceği

Gelecekte, MPC ve kriptografi arasındaki ilişki daha derinleşebilir.
Özellikle MPC'nin kriptografik protokollerle daha entegre çalışması bekleniyor
Yeni algoritmalar ve protokoller geliştirilerek, MPC'nin veri gizliliği, güvenliği ve hesaplama verimliliği alanlarında daha etkili bir şekilde kullanılması sağlanabilir.


3. Araştırma ve Geliştirme Alanları

"Araştırma ve geliştirme alanları"nda MPC ve kriptografi, veri gizliliği, güvenli veri paylaşımı, yüksek hesaplama maliyeti gibi konuları içerir.
Veri analitiği, bulut bilişim güvenliği, yapay zeka gibi alanlarda MPC'nin ve kriptografinin entegrasyonu üzerine yapılan araştırmalar öne çıkmaktadır.
Bu çalışmalar, güvenli ve gizli hesaplama alanında yeni yöntemlerin geliştirilmesini hedefler.


ZE81l3.png


Kapanış

Evet, genel olarak konumuz bu kadardı.
Umarım yazı hoşunuza gitmiştir, okuduğunuz için teşekkürler.
İYİ FORUMLAR!
 

Rebelkan

Blue Team Lider Yrd.
12 Şub 2019
1,844
920
Yararlı ve bilgilendirici konu. Çok da güzel hazırlanmış 👍 Ellerine sağlık.
 
Üst

Turkhackteam.org internet sitesi 5651 sayılı kanun’un 2. maddesinin 1. fıkrasının m) bendi ile aynı kanunun 5. maddesi kapsamında "Yer Sağlayıcı" konumundadır. İçerikler ön onay olmaksızın tamamen kullanıcılar tarafından oluşturulmaktadır. Turkhackteam.org; Yer sağlayıcı olarak, kullanıcılar tarafından oluşturulan içeriği ya da hukuka aykırı paylaşımı kontrol etmekle ya da araştırmakla yükümlü değildir. Türkhackteam saldırı timleri Türk sitelerine hiçbir zararlı faaliyette bulunmaz. Türkhackteam üyelerinin yaptığı bireysel hack faaliyetlerinden Türkhackteam sorumlu değildir. Sitelerinize Türkhackteam ismi kullanılarak hack faaliyetinde bulunulursa, site-sunucu erişim loglarından bu faaliyeti gerçekleştiren ip adresini tespit edip diğer kanıtlarla birlikte savcılığa suç duyurusunda bulununuz.